The unreliable tag comes mostly from the AMF days. In the 80s AMF bought HD and they were in over their heads and put out some shoddy products. They did innovate some, but rushed products to market and the Harley’s made in those days tended to break down a lot.

One of the first models often brought up with new riders is the Harley-Davidson Sportster. It’s a little bit heavy and it can be expensive, but there are also several unique qualities that make the Sportster one of the best beginner bikes out there.
